F1.2/16 mm CCTV-lens [CS mount]

These are the first efforts with a new CS portrait lens; 16mm [eq. 89,6 mm on 35mm].
The aperture is fixed at f1.2 which does wonders for [strange] bokeh...
The adapter is built out of a locking body cap and glue..[total cost with lens: about US$ 10:-]
Also, there´s no vignetting in spite of CS being built for 1/3" sensors.
The vignetting is only visible in the CS wide angle lenses [2.1 / 2.8 / 4 mm] I´ve tried...
No cropping - just downscaled to 1024x.



ISO 400 at 1/6th second, arms supported by knees...
